Buying a Treadmill For Your Home Gym
Treadmills are excellent for losing weight, toning your muscles and boosting your cardiovascular health. You can also use them to exercise in bad conditions or when you don't have time to go to the gym.
It is essential to choose the appropriate treadmill for your home fitness center. When buying a treadmill, you must consider the motor's power, incline settings, and cushioning.
Motor power
Treadmills are expensive devices So, it is important to choose one with a quality motor. The continuous horsepower (CHP) rating is a good indication of the amount of power the treadmill's motor can handle continuously without overheating or wearing out quickly. The more powerful the CHP rating, the more powerful the treadmill's motor.
The treadmill's thrust rating is another important consideration. This number tells you how much the motor is able to support, including the weight of the person using it. If you plan to use your treadmill as a high-intensity exercise equipment, you will want a treadmill with more thrust capacity.
When you are choosing a treadmill, you must take into account the incline options as well as the cushioning and display screen. A display that is clear and easy to read can help you track your progress, which will keep you motivated. Some treadmills also come with built-in workout programs, which can help you stay on track and achieve your fitness goals quicker.
Many treadmills offer workout programs that challenge you in many ways. These programs are designed to help you to meet your fitness goals and help make your workouts more enjoyable and effective. Some even include the ability to reduce noise, which can aid in avoiding waking your roommate or partner while you exercise.
If you want to get the most out of your treadmill, you need to keep regular maintenance. This will prevent damage to the motor and increase its lifespan. A routine maintenance program will also assist you in avoiding common problems such as overheating and strange noises. It also helps to avoid burning odors and belt jamming. You can also search for treadmills with a guarantee to ensure you're covered in the event of any issues.
Incline options
A treadmill that has incline options is a great way to have a more intense workout. By increasing the incline you can simulate uphill running or walking, which stretches various muscles and increases the intensity of your exercise. Additionally, incline training aids in building leg strength and improve balance. Deciding on the best incline will depend on your fitness goals however, generally speaking, the more inclined you are the better.

Cushioning
A treadmill is an excellent method to build endurance and strength without the need to visit the gym. The top treadmills for home use are also comfortable to run on, and have shock-absorbing cushioning that reduces the impact on your joints. Look for models that offer incline settings, which can allow you to alter your workout. You can also choose models with a display screen which will track your progress.

Display screen
The display screen of a treadmill is a crucial aspect to consider. You'll want to ensure that it has a clear LCD display that shows your time, speed and distance as well as calories burned. Some treadmills are equipped with touchscreens that let you navigate through different workout programs or watch TV or movies while you work out.
